PUNE, India – Danfoss Power Solutions, a leading global supplier of mobile and industrial hydraulics as well as electric powertrain systems, today broke ground on a 27,000-square-meter greenfield plant in Talegaon, Pune, marking a significant milestone in its expansion journey in India. This over EUR 100 million strategic investment will more than double Danfoss Power Solutions’ manufacturing footprint in India while helping the company meet its sustainability targets.
Danfoss Group has steadily expanded its manufacturing and research and development capabilities in India, playing a significant role in the country’s industrial growth. The Talegaon campus is Danfoss’ seventh manufacturing facility in India, highlighting the company’s continued local investments. Danfoss has additional manufacturing facilities in Chennai, Mumbai, Vadodara, Bengaluru, and two in Pune.

As part of Danfoss’ long-term investment strategy in India, the Talegaon facility will strengthen Danfoss’ ability to develop and manufacture in India for India and global markets, positioning the company as a trusted partner to the Indian government’s ‘Make in India’ initiative. The strategic location of this campus ensures faster response times, improved supply chain efficiencies, and enhanced service for customers.

Construction of the Danfoss campus in Talegaon is scheduled for completion in the second half of 2026, with occupation expected shortly thereafter.
